Crockpot Baked Ziti

Baked Ziti is a classic dish and this version of Crockpot Baked Ziti gives you a slow cooked meat sauce without overcooking your pasta and making it mushy! The sauce comes out perfect and the pasta comes out nice and tender. If you would prefer to switch out the ground beef with turkey, you can and it will cut down on some of the fat. 

Ingredients: 

1 lb ground beef

1/2 white onion, chopped

1 clove garlic, minced

Salt and pepper

1 tablespoon basil

1 tablespoon oregano

1 can diced tomatoes (16 oz)

3 cups pasta sauce (make your own here)

2.5 cups chicken broth

1 box, or 4 cups, penne or ziti

1 cup mozzarella cheese, shredded

Instructions: 

1) In a large skillet, cook ground beef and onion till browned. Add garlic, salt and pepper and cook for another minute.

2) Pour beef mix, basil, oregano, tomatoes, pasta sauce and chicken broth into the crockpot. Stir to combine and close.

3) Cook on high for 3 hours or low for 6 hours.

4) Add the pasta and stir to combine. Cover and cook for 20 minutes. If the pasta isn’t fork tender at that time, re-cover and cook for an additional 10-15 minutes.

5) Top with cheese, cover and cook for an additional 5 minutes until melted. Serve.
